Food & Agriculture
Valley Vision is invested in building a resilient food system that serves all members of the community.
Food and agriculture production is an integral part of our region’s status as America's Farm-to-Fork Capital. Our work centers on growing a viable food and agriculture economy; ensuring more purchasing of locally-grown foods by institutions and others; increasing access to healthy foods in underserved communities; improving environmental sustainability; and promoting agricultural innovation.
